Output 666408097eec2b38b10c05fce44aa264eea252982c83737ace0d58846ccc3daa:4

value
219500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c0e27b439d51464a02c517399d4337755021ed OP_EQUAL
address
37bQEgePkB5BPZkygfp1PwB3PTS2Qq2Yfo
transaction
666408097eec2b38b10c05fce44aa264eea252982c83737ace0d58846ccc3daa
spent
true